Go, auch Golang genannt, ist eine von Google entwickelte Open-Source-Programmiersprache. Es wird verwendet, um zuverlässige und effiziente Anwendungen zu erstellen. Es ist plattformübergreifend und kann unter Linux, Windows und macOS installiert werden. Es ist eine kompilierte Programmiersprache, was bedeutet, dass Sie den Quellcode nicht kompilieren müssen, um eine ausführbare Datei zu erstellen. Es wird von vielen Organisationen verwendet, darunter Mangodb, Soundcloud, Netflix, Uber usw.
In diesem Beitrag zeige ich Ihnen, wie Sie die Programmiersprache Go auf einem Ubuntu 20.04-Server installieren.
Voraussetzungen
- Ein Server mit Ubuntu 20.04.
- Auf dem Server ist ein Root-Passwort konfiguriert.
Go installieren
Laden Sie zunächst die neueste Version von Go von der offiziellen Website mit dem folgenden Befehl herunter:
wget https://golang.org/dl/go1.16.5.linux-amd64.tar.gz
Nachdem Go heruntergeladen wurde, extrahieren Sie die heruntergeladene Datei in das Verzeichnis /usr/local:
tar -xzf go1.16.5.linux-amd64.tar.gz -C /usr/local/
Als nächstes müssen Sie den Pfad des Go-Verzeichnisses zur Variablen $PATH im Verzeichnis /etc/profile hinzufügen.
nano /etc/profile
Fügen Sie die folgende Zeile hinzu:
export PATH=$PATH:/usr/local/go/bin
Speichern und schließen Sie die Datei und aktivieren Sie dann die Umgebungsvariable PATH mit dem folgenden Befehl:
source /etc/profile
Führen Sie als Nächstes den folgenden Befehl aus, um die installierte Version von Go zu überprüfen:
go version
Sie sollten die folgende Ausgabe erhalten:
go version go1.16.5 linux/amd64
So verwenden Sie Go
Um die Go-Installation zu testen, werden wir ein Beispielprogramm schreiben und erstellen.
Erstellen Sie zunächst mit dem folgenden Befehl ein Verzeichnis für Ihr Programm:
mkdir hello
Erstellen Sie als Nächstes eine hello.go-Datei:
nano hello/hello.go
Fügen Sie die folgenden Codes hinzu:
package main import "fmt" func main() { fmt.Printf("Hello, World\n") }
Speichern und schließen Sie die Datei und erstellen Sie dann eine go.mod-Datei:
nano hello/go.mod
Fügen Sie die folgende Zeile hinzu:
module example.com/mod
Speichern und schließen Sie die Datei, ändern Sie dann das Verzeichnis in hello und erstellen Sie das Programm mit dem folgenden Befehl:
cd hello
go build
Als nächstes führen Sie Ihr Programm mit dem folgenden Befehl aus:
./mod
Sie sollten die folgende Ausgabe sehen:
Hello, World!
Schlussfolgerung
Herzliche Glückwünsche! Sie haben Go erfolgreich auf Ubuntu 20.04 installiert. Sie können jetzt mit der Entwicklung Ihrer ersten Anwendung mit Go beginnen. Weitere Informationen finden Sie in der Go-Dokumentation.